Ms. Wiles

Hi all, I’m Ms. Amy Wiles and I teach 8th Grade Science. I am also the team leader of 8th grade so if you have any questions or problems please feel free to reach out to me. I’m starting my 13th year here at BART. I grew up surrounded by science and have a natural love of the workings of the world and a desire to teach it to others. Our topics come from each branch of science- Earth Science includes the reason for the seasons, weather, plate tectonics and natural resources. Life Science includes natural vs artificial selection and genetics and heredity of traits. Our physical science covers an intro to chemistry and Newton’s Laws of physics.
